Abstract
The formation of a hydrogen bonded complex C5H 5NO-C3H4O5(I) with 2-pyridone by tartronic acid was made. The cations and anions were linked with hydrogen bonds to form a hydrogen-bonded chains. An intermolecular hydrogen bond was formed between a carboxyl group attached to the central C atom. It was observed that no hydrogen bond was formed between the carboxyl and carboxylate groups.
